Corrections to the Bjorken and Voloshin sum rules

Description

We calculate near zero recoil the order αs corrections to the Bjorken and Voloshin sum rules that bound the B→D(*)scr(l)bar ν form factors. These bounds are derived by relating the result of inserting a complete set of physical states in a time-ordered product of weak currents to the operator product expansion. The sum rules sum over physical states with excitation energies less than a scale Δ. We find that the corrections to the Bjorken bound are moderate, while the Voloshin bound receives sizable corrections enhanced by Δ/ΛQCD. With some assumptions, we find that the slope parameter for the form factor hA1 in B→D*scr(l)bar ν decay satisfies 0.4 approx-lt ρA12 approx-lt 1.3. copyright 1997 The American Physical Society
